Hamlet’s Genre and Literary Devices: Tone & Motifs

Nettet18. apr. 2024 · By its genre, Hamlet is a revenge tragedy. It is the genre of literature where the dominant motive is to take revenge for a wrong action done to the main character or their family. Revenge tragedies were exceptionally popular in England in the 1580s-1600s. Let’s dive deeper and explore the general elements of tragedy in Hamlet: A Play Within ... From our first encounter with Hamlet, he is consumed by grief and obsessed with death. Although he is dressed in black to signify his mourning, his emotions run deeper than his appearance or words can convey. NettetHamlet Character Analysis. Hamlet has fascinated audiences and readers for centuries, and the first thing to point out about him is that he is enigmatic. There is always more to him than the other characters in the play can figure out; even the most careful and clever readers come away with the sense that they don’t know everything there is ...

NettetHamlet is a tragic play written by William Shakespeare somewhat in 1599. The exact date of publication is unknown, however, many believe that it was published between 1601 and 1603. The play is set in Denmark.
